#6bad5d h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#6bad5d is composed of 42% red, 67.8%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 46.2% yellow and 32.2% black. It has a hue angle of 109.5 degrees, a saturation of 32.8% and a lightness of 52.2%. #6bad5d color hex could be obtained by blending #d6ffba with #005b00.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

● #6bad5d color description : Dark moderate lime green.
The hexadecimal color #6bad5d has RGB values of R:107, G:173, B:93 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0, Y:0.46,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 7056733.
